Hotel called a blight on Brooklyn to be auctioned off
Published Wed, Apr 20, 2016 · 09:50 PM
New York
MUCH like Machiavelli's The Prince, with which it shares a name, the small hotel that has stood on a corner in Bay Ridge, Brooklyn for four decades is valued by some and loathed by many more - those who see it as a neighbourhood blight that has endured despite what appears to be a long-standing disregard for rules of any kind.
